Organization

The Central Salt and Marine Chemicals Research Institute (CSIR CSMCRI) is a premier national research laboratory under the Council of Scientific and Industrial Research (CSIR), Government of India. Established in 1954 and headquartered in Bhavnagar, Gujarat, the institute focuses on research related to salt, marine chemicals, and desalination. It plays a pivotal role in developing sustainable technologies for the chemical industry and marine resource management, contributing significantly to India's scientific and industrial growth through innovation and research excellence.
